the Future of AI in Healthcare

Artificial intelligence (AI) is poised to revolutionize the healthcare industry,offering groundbreaking advancements in diagnostics,treatment,and patient care. We spoke with Dr. Anya Sharma, a leading AI researcher at the forefront of this change, to delve into the exciting possibilities and challenges surrounding AI in healthcare.

AI-Powered Diagnostics and Personalized Treatment

Dr. sharma’s team is focused on developing AI-powered diagnostic tools capable of detecting diseases like cancer and heart conditions at earlier stages.”We’re also exploring AI’s role in personalizing treatment plans based on individual patient data and genetic predispositions,” she explains.

Transformative Applications of AI in Healthcare

The potential applications of AI in healthcare are vast and varied. Dr. Sharma envisions AI analyzing massive datasets of patient records and research to identify patterns and insights that humans might miss, accelerating drug discovery and advancement. “Imagine AI-powered robots assisting surgeons in complex procedures, minimizing invasiveness and improving precision,” she remarks. AI-driven virtual assistants could also provide patients with personalized health data and support.

AI as a Partner, Not a Replacement, for Doctors

The concern that AI will replace human doctors is a common one.Dr. Sharma emphasizes that AI should be seen as a powerful tool to augment,not replace,human physicians. “AI can handle tasks that are repetitive or require meticulous analysis, freeing up physicians to focus on what they do best: building relationships with patients, providing emotional support, and making complex clinical decisions. Ultimately, the goal is to create a collaborative healthcare system where AI and humans work together to deliver the best possible care.”

Navigating Ethical Challenges in AI development

Dr. Sharma acknowledges the importance of addressing ethical considerations surrounding AI in healthcare. “One of the biggest challenges is ensuring the ethical and responsible development and deployment of AI in healthcare,” she states. “We need to address concerns about data privacy, algorithmic bias, and the potential for misuse. Open discussion and collaboration between researchers,ethicists,policymakers,and the public are crucial to navigate these complex issues and harness the transformative power of AI for the benefit of all.”

Archyde: Dr. Sharma, your team is focusing on using AI for diagnostics. Can you tell us more about how this will impact early detection of diseases like cancer and heart conditions?

dr. Sharma: We’re developing AI-powered tools that can analyze medical images and patient data with a level of precision and speed that surpasses human capabilities.Imagine an AI system that can detect subtle patterns in a mammogram, identifying early signs of breast cancer that might be missed by the human eye. This has the potential to transform early detection and improve treatment outcomes significantly.

Archyde: How will AI personalize treatment plans for patients?

Dr. Sharma: AI can analyze a patient’s genetic predispositions, medical history, lifestyle factors, and even environmental data to create highly personalized treatment plans. It can help identify the most effective medications, dosages, and therapies tailored to an individual’s unique needs, maximizing treatment efficacy and minimizing side effects.
